Java是一種功能強大的編程語言,它可以連接各種數(shù)據(jù)庫,并且能夠操作數(shù)據(jù)庫中的數(shù)據(jù)。其中,MySQL是最常用的數(shù)據(jù)庫之一,而Java連接MySQL的方式之一就是使用JDBC。
在使用JDBC連接MySQL時,需要首先下載并安裝JDBC驅(qū)動。一般情況下,可以在MySQL官網(wǎng)上下載相應(yīng)版本的JDBC驅(qū)動,并將其放入Java項目的classpath下。
連接MySQL數(shù)據(jù)庫的代碼如下:
import java.sql.*; public class MySqlConnection { public static void main(String[] args) throws Exception { //加載JDBC驅(qū)動 Class.forName("com.mysql.cj.jdbc.Driver"); //定義MySQL連接信息 String url = "jdbc:mysql://localhost:3306/database_name?useSSL=false&serverTimezone=UTC"; String username = "root"; String password = "password"; //創(chuàng)建MySQL連接 Connection conn = DriverManager.getConnection(url, username, password); //執(zhí)行SQL語句 Statement statement = conn.createStatement(); String sql = "SELECT * FROM table_name"; ResultSet rs = statement.executeQuery(sql); //處理結(jié)果集 while (rs.next()) { String name = rs.getString("name"); String age = rs.getString("age"); System.out.println(name + " " + age); } //關(guān)閉連接資源 rs.close(); statement.close(); conn.close(); } }
以上代碼中,首先加載JDBC驅(qū)動,然后定義了MySQL連接信息,創(chuàng)建了MySQL連接并執(zhí)行SQL語句。最后處理結(jié)果集并關(guān)閉連接資源。
使用JDBC連接MySQL時需要注意的幾個點:
1. 在連接MySQL時,需要指定MySQL的URL、用戶名和密碼。
2. MySQL的URL中需要指定MySQL服務(wù)器的IP地址、端口號、數(shù)據(jù)庫名稱等信息。
3. 在JDBC連接MySQL時,需要使用相應(yīng)版本的JDBC驅(qū)動,并將其放入classpath下。
以上就是使用JDBC連接MySQL數(shù)據(jù)庫的簡介和代碼實現(xiàn)。希望這篇文章能夠幫助您理解JDBC連接MySQL的原理和使用方法。